@aplus-frontend/ui
Version:
33 lines (32 loc) • 775 B
JavaScript
import { multiRows as r } from "../../style/index.mjs";
import { genComponentStyleHook as l } from "../../utils/cssinjs/index.mjs";
const i = (e) => {
const { componentCls: t } = e;
return {
[t]: {
[`${t}__header-cell--required`]: {
color: e.colorError,
paddingRight: e.spaceXXS
},
[`${t}-table-header`]: {
"&__title": {
...r(e),
textAlign: "right"
}
},
// 总的可编辑单元格为上下16px 左右8px
".ant-form-item": {
marginBlockEnd: e.spaceXL
},
".vxe-cell:has(.is-editable)": {
paddingBlock: `${e.spaceXL} 0px !important`
}
}
};
}, d = l("EditableGrid", (e) => [
i(e)
]);
export {
d as default,
i as genEditableGridStyle
};